About This Item
New Brunswick: Oxford University Press, 1976. First edition. Cloth. Very Good in Very Good DJ. 8vo, 213 pp., illustrated. Boards lightly rubbed at head and heel, page edges tanned, head of fore-edge very lightly bumped, previous owner name on title page. Jacket sunned, edgeworn, with a few tiny chips.
